Ringtones could, quite possibly, be the bane of civilization. However, since people love hearing the latest R&B and pop “hits” bellow from their RAZR and other trendy, marginally functional cellphones, companies are now stepping in and creating devices that allow your custom ringtones on your regular landline. Specifically, the Magic Ringtone MP3 Home Ringer simultaneously connects to your landline telephone and computer using a USB cable. Whenever the phone rings, the infernal device goes to your computer and fetches MP3s, replacing the perfectly OK vanilla ring with, I don’t know, Kevin Federline’s “Popozão.”

https://gizmodo.com/cingular-gets-blue-razr-182990

The Magic MP3 Home Ringer costs $12, and depending on your choice of ringtone, your soul as well.
